jink
/dʒɪŋk/Definitions
1. verb
to move suddenly or sharply in a particular direction, especially to avoid something
“The boat jinked to the left to avoid the rock.”
2. noun
a sudden or sharp movement in a particular direction, especially to avoid something
“The jink of the boat was impressive.”
